OpenClaw启动关闭重启命令详解:Gateway网关操作全指南

详解OpenClaw Gateway的启动、关闭、重启与状态检查命令操作指南
本文系统讲解了OpenClaw Gateway的完整命令体系,包括前台启动(openclaw gateway)和后台启动(openclaw gateway start)两种模式的区别与操作方法,重启命令(openclaw gateway restart)的三种适用场景(修改配置、添加工具插件、龙虾卡死),以及状态检查命令(openclaw gateway status)的使用。文章强烈推荐使用前台模式以便实时查看日志和排查问题。
前言
安装好OpenClaw之后,很多人会遇到一个尴尬的问题:电脑重启后不知道怎么把龙虾重新跑起来,终端窗口一直占着屏幕又不敢关,龙虾卡死了也不知道该怎么处理。
这些问题的本质,都指向同一个核心知识点——OpenClaw的Gateway启动命令。搞懂这套命令体系,你就能自如地控制龙虾的生命周期:启动、关闭、重启、状态检查,一切尽在掌握。
打开终端:所有操作的起点
Windows环境
在Windows系统下,有两种方式打开终端:
- 右键方式:右键点击左下角Windows图标,选择「终端」或「终端(管理员)」
- 快捷键方式:按下
Win + X,在弹出菜单中选择Windows PowerShell

这里有个常见疑问:是否必须以管理员身份打开?答案是不必须。普通用户权限和管理员权限的区别在于,普通用户可能无法操作C盘Windows目录下的文件,但一般情况下你也不需要动那些文件,选择哪个都可以。
Mac环境
在Mac系统下,可以在启动台找到「终端」应用,或者在搜索栏搜索「Terminal」即可打开。
前台启动与后台启动的区别
OpenClaw的启动命令本质上是在回答一个问题:你打算让龙虾以什么方式为你工作?
这里有两个选择:
| 模式 | 特点 | 比喻 |
|---|---|---|
| 前台启动 | 终端窗口可见,能看到运行日志和报错 | 开着灯干活,看得见摸得着 |
| 后台启动 | 终端窗口不可见,静默运行 | 关着灯干活,看不见但在工作 |
操作系统小知识: 前台进程(Foreground Process)与后台进程(Background Process)是操作系统进程管理的基础概念。前台进程与当前终端会话绑定,终端关闭时进程随之终止,同时标准输出(stdout)和标准错误(stderr)直接打印到终端窗口。后台进程则脱离终端控制,即使关闭窗口也能持续运行,但日志需要主动查询。在Linux/Mac系统中,通常用
&符号或nohup命令实现后台运行;Windows则通过Start-Process的-WindowStyle Hidden参数隐藏窗口。OpenClaw将这些系统级操作封装成了start/stop子命令,降低了使用门槛。
前台启动Gateway(强烈推荐)
首先,打开Web对话界面:
openclaw dashboard
这条命令会打开OpenClaw自带的Web UI界面,但此时你会发现页面无法正常加载。原因是Gateway网关还没有启动。Gateway才是真正驱动OpenClaw运行的核心服务。
Gateway是什么? Gateway(网关)是微服务架构中的核心概念,充当客户端与后端服务之间的「统一入口」,负责请求路由、协议转换、认证鉴权等工作。OpenClaw的Gateway本质上是一个本地运行的RPC(远程过程调用)服务器,它将来自飞书、钉钉等渠道的消息请求统一接收,再调度给底层的AI模型和工具插件处理。这也解释了为什么仅打开Dashboard界面不够——Dashboard只是一个前端展示层,真正的业务逻辑全部由Gateway驱动。
前台启动Gateway的命令:
openclaw gateway
启动后刷新浏览器,就能进入OpenClaw的操作界面了。此时终端窗口会持续显示运行日志,你与龙虾的每一次交互都能在终端中看到反馈。
前台模式的关闭方式有两种:
- 按
Ctrl + C终止进程(窗口保留) - 直接关闭终端窗口(窗口和进程一起消失)

关闭Gateway后,Web界面会跳转到登录页面,实际上此时网关已经停止,页面已无法正常访问。
后台启动Gateway
Mac环境:
# 启动
openclaw gateway start
# 关闭
openclaw gateway stop
Windows环境:
# 启动(后台)
Start-Process -WindowStyle Hidden -FilePath "openclaw" -ArgumentList "gateway"
# 关闭
openclaw gateway stop
后台启动时不会有龙虾相关内容的打印输出,但服务确实已经在运行了。
强烈建议使用前台模式。 原因很简单:前台模式下你能实时看到与龙虾的沟通过程以及各种报错信息。在实际使用中,我们更多是在飞书、钉钉等渠道与龙虾交互,终端窗口主要用于监控运行状态和排查问题。遇到报错时,还可以直接把日志丢给AI工具(如Kimi)帮你分析原因。

⚠️ 特别提醒:遇到问题不要去问豆包! 已经有不少朋友按照豆包的建议操作,结果把整个龙虾环境搞崩了。建议优先咨询有技术经验的朋友,其次可以尝试Kimi等工具。
OpenClaw重启命令及适用场景
重启命令:
openclaw gateway restart
什么时候需要重启? 主要有三种场景:
- 修改了配置文件:比如
openclaw.json等配置文件,修改后必须重启才能生效 - 添加了新的工具插件:注意这里说的是「工具」(Tool),不是skill。新增工具后需要重启加载
- 龙虾不响应了:如果等待一两分钟后龙虾仍然没有回应,终端也收不到消息,大概率是卡死了,需要重启
为什么改了配置必须重启? 这涉及「热加载」(Hot Reload)与「进程级加载」的区别。热加载是指服务在不重启的情况下动态读取新配置的能力,常见于Nginx的
reload命令或前端开发的HMR机制。OpenClaw目前对大多数配置变更(如openclaw.json和工具插件)不支持热加载,因为这些配置在服务启动时被一次性加载进内存,运行期间不会重新读取文件。而agents.md等会话级文件则在每次新会话建立时重新读取,属于「会话级加载」——理解这一区别,有助于你准确判断何时需要重启。
另外,像 agents.md 这类文件虽然是每次会话打开前都会加载的,但如果你想在持续沟通中让修改立即生效,同样需要重启。
重启不会丢失记忆。 只要不是跨天的对话,重启后你可以在原来的会话窗口中继续聊天,之前的上下文依然保留。
状态检查命令:确认龙虾是否在线
想知道龙虾是否还活着?使用以下命令:
openclaw gateway status
⚠️ 注意:不是 openclaw status,而是 openclaw gateway status,一定要带上 gateway。

执行后会显示Gateway当前的运行情况,如果RPC状态显示为OK,说明龙虾正常运行,可以正常响应你的请求。
RPC状态OK是什么意思? RPC(Remote Procedure Call,远程过程调用)是一种允许程序调用另一台计算机上函数的通信协议。「RPC状态OK」意味着Gateway的RPC监听端口正常响应心跳检测,服务处于健康可用状态。这类健康检查(Health Check)机制在生产环境中极为常见,Kubernetes、Docker等容器平台都依赖它来判断服务是否需要重启或替换。对普通用户而言,只需记住:RPC OK = 龙虾活着,可以正常使用。
常见问题排查
提示「不是内部或外部命令」
说明 openclaw 命令本身无法被系统识别,可能需要重新执行安装脚本。这个问题比较严重,建议找有
相关推荐
教程攻略Cursor+Codex双IDE协同:开源项目二开实战方法论
基于实战经验总结的开源项目二次开发完整方法论,详解Cursor+Codex双IDE协同工作流,涵盖二开七环节、MVP验证、AI读源码技巧,帮助开发者三天跑通项目、两周完成业务集成。
教程攻略Cursor多Agent实战:50分钟搭建Next.js全栈博客
使用Cursor IDE多Agent协作模式,50分钟内从零搭建全栈博客。涵盖Next.js、Clerk认证、Supabase数据库集成,详解4个AI Agent分阶段开发流程与关键避坑经验。
教程攻略从零搭建AI软件工厂:Cursor工程师的多Agent协作实战经验
Cursor工程师Eric分享AI软件工厂构建实战:从自动化六层级、护栏设计、并行Agent管理到规模化扩展,详解如何用多Agent协作实现7×24小时高效软件开发。